Py学习  »  Git

如何停止使用gitignore推送具有bin和npy扩展名的文件?

saeed • 4 年前 • 599 次点击  

weights.bin perf.npy gitignore 文件:

*.npy公司

但是,当我尝试推它们时,它仍然出现在我的github上?你能帮我一下吗?

Python社区是高质量的Python/Django开发社区
本文地址:http://www.python88.com/topic/55301
 
599 次点击  
文章 [ 2 ]  |  最新文章 4 年前
ParagDineshGupta
Reply   •   1 楼
ParagDineshGupta    4 年前

如果将Git跟踪的文件添加到.gitignore文件中,则不会自动删除这些文件。Git从不忽略已跟踪的文件,因此.gitignore文件中的更改仅影响新文件。如果要忽略已跟踪的文件,则需要显式删除它们。

git rm --cached doNotTrackFile.txt

Ryan Nghiem
Reply   •   2 楼
Ryan Nghiem    4 年前

您可以尝试清除git的缓存:

git rm -r --cached .
git add .
git commit -am 'git cache cleared'
git push